    On my server when i leave spawn i get kicked with:

    io.netty.handler.codec.EncoderException: String too big (was 32789 bytes encoded, max 32767)

    Please help, i tried disabling some plugins but it still doesn't work.

    What is different about the main world compared to the other worlds? Have you tested any plugins in every world but the main world/test a plugin in only the main world?

    Most likely, there is an entity that has some "bad data" that keeps crashing the client when the player tries to load that entity. If you can, try killing all entities in that world (after you back up the world) and see if that fixes your problem.
